Question Boyesen RAD Valve Help

G'day guys.

Just wondering if anyone knows what are the differences in reed intact design between a 01 and 00 YZ125 are?
I ask this because I have found a Boyesen RAD Valve on eBay and he listed it for 1999-2002 YZ125's.

I asked him what the part number is. He replied with "rad33f"
I checked on the Boyesen website and it shows that each year model (99,00,01,02) has a different part number. "rad33f" is the part number of the one that whould fit a 01.

My question is what's the difference between the 01 and 00 reed intact designs? Obviously they must be different or else they would all have same numbers.

This probably seems stupid but I would like to know if I can mod it to fit my bike. But I don't know what the difference is.

If anyone out there who has a Boyesen RAD Valve on there 2001 or 2000 YZ125, could you please tell me what part number it is?

Uhm, Aus, I think you know the correct answer here. If Boyesen has different part numbers, then obviously youd be wise to find a deal on the correct one for your bike. On another note, have you tried looking up the part numbers that Yamaha supplies for the stock part? If they are the same, then maybe you could use the Boyesen unit you found, but Id still want the correct model specified by Boyesen to ensure Im not missing out on something they may have figured into it.
